Noun
skinhead (plural skinheads)
- Someone with a shaved head.
- Member of the skinhead subculture arising in late 1960s England or its diaspora, often incorrectly associated with violence and white-supremacist or anti-immigrant principles.
Synonyms
- baldie
- boot boy
- bovver boy
- skin (short for skinhead)
- slaphead
Derived terms
skinbyrd or skingirl for female skinheads
